Important Baroque hall cupboard,
![Important Baroque hall cupboard, - Works of Art Important Baroque hall cupboard, - Works of Art](/fileadmin/lot-images/37X170426/normal/bedeutender-barocker-hallenschrank-1091887.jpg)
Braunschweig ca. 1720/30. A demountable softwood cabinet with joint and hook assembly, of architectural style, with a tall and richly moulded stepped cornice, veneered in walnut and burl walnut, and decorated with marquetry panels and bands, the 2 doors and sides with bastion panels, the uprights and applied pilasters at the angles with Corinthian capitals, with ivory marquetry figural motifs on the doors and elsewhere with garlands, the plinth richly moulded and stepped, and set on bun feet. With a restored fitted interior conceived as a bar, with interior lighting and mirrors (the bar element can be dismantled). Ca. 232 x 203 x 78 cm. Without guarantee for electrical fitting. In cared-for condition. (DOC) ASA
See. Lit.:
Kreisel/Himmelheber, Die Kunst des deutschen Möbels Vol 2, p. 64, fig. 102, C. H. Beck'sche Verlagsbuchhandlung, Munich 1970.
